Hoarding is more than having a cluttered home. It can make it extremely difficult to let go of possessions, even when they no longer serve a purpose, leading to stress, anxiety, shame, and challenges in daily life. Often, hoarding is connected to deeper emotional experiences, such as trauma, grief, anxiety, or depression.
